Raccoon Forest

Terror has struck a once peaceful city in America's midwest. It began with unconfirmed reports of hikers seeing beasts in the mountains. Soon, people started going missing. Those that were found, were found half-eaten. The gruesome deaths continued to escalate, and the population became convinced that it was not the result of mere wild animals. The Raccoon police department sent the elite S.T.A.R.S. teams to investigate the situation.

One team went missing.

They were later found by the other team, dead or dying in the grounds of a large mansion complex. The savage monsters turned out to be disfigured and rotting humans, driven to a blind rage of cannibalism. What had created these... zombies...? And why?

Resident Evil is the first in what has turned out to be an incredibly long-running series. Its endearing B-movie nature, complete with shlock horror scare scenes and wonderful acting (No! Don't go!), combine to raise it above the mindless bloodbath it could have become. It has everything: shambling zombies, buckets of claret, a spooky deserted mansion... but far from being just clichéd fluff, its numerous sequels have expanded the story to unbelievable heights.

It all began here, with a single night in a zombie-infested house.
